E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
Java序列化
Java 实体类转byte数组
1、下面是使用
Java序列化
API将实体类转换为字节数组的示例代码:1、实现java.io.Serializable接口publicclassMyClassimplementsSerializable{
亦诗亦诗
·
2024-09-13 01:32
java
jvm
开发语言
蓝易云 - 深入理解
Java序列化
接口及其实现机制
Java序列化
是一个框架,它允许将对象状态转换为字节流,从而可以将其持久化到硬盘上或通过网络传输到另一个网络节点。当其他程序获取了这个字节流,它可以反序列化为原来的对象。
蓝易云
·
2024-08-26 07:02
java
开发语言
linux
kubernetes
centos
035-安全开发-JavaEE应用&原生反序列化&重写方法&链条分析&触发类&类加载
安全-利用链&直接重写方法3、JavaEE-安全-利用链&外部重写方法演示案例:➢Java-原生使用-序列化&反序列化➢Java-安全问题-重写方法&触发方法➢Java-安全问题-可控其他类重写方法#
Java
wusuowei2986
·
2024-02-20 13:39
安全
java-ee
python
面试系列 - 序列化和反序列化详解
Java序列化
是一种将对象转换为字节流的过程,可以将对象的状态保存到磁盘文件或通过网络传输。反序列化则是将字节流重新转换为对象的过程。
境里婆娑
·
2024-02-20 11:42
面试
职场和发展
Rabbitmq入门与应用(四)-RabbitMQ常见模式
查看管理端效果序列化解决方案基于
java序列化
基于Json@BeanpublicMessageConvertermessageConverter(){returnnewJackson2JsonMessageConverter
自信人间三百年
·
2024-02-20 10:53
rabbitmq
rabbitmq
分布式
ArrayList 与 LinkedList 区别
serialVersionUID是
Java序列化
机制中的一个重要概念,它用于确保反序列化对象与序列化对象保持兼容。
路上阡陌
·
2024-02-19 11:00
Java
java
jvm
Java原生序列化和Kryo序列化性能比较
有鉴于此,我们为dubbo引入Kryo和FST这两种高效
Java序列化
实现,来逐步取代hessian2。其中,Kryo是
编码前线
·
2024-02-14 20:47
学习记录(自用)
Java学习路径及记录,纯粹个人自用,请多指教JavaJava基础常用类常用类8种基础数据类型的包装类自动打包/解包序列化深入理解
Java序列化
深度解析
JAVA序列化
异常处理JavaSE基础:异常处理六个例子彻底理解
weixin_33962621
·
2024-02-14 07:12
java
大数据
数据库
Java序列化
详解
目录一、什么是序列化二、什么是反序列化三、序列化和反序列化的作用四、序列化和反序列化应用案例五、常见序列化协议对比5.1JDK自带的序列化方式5.2JDK序列化的缺陷1.无法跨语言2.易被攻击3.序列化后的流太大4.序列化性能太差5.3Kryo5.4Protobuf5.5总结一、什么是序列化序列化是指将对象转化为字节流的过程,以便于存储或传输。在序列化过程中,对象的状态被保存为一连串的字节,可以将
码灵
·
2024-02-13 22:55
java
java
序列化
kryo
Protobuf
Java序列化
深入理解
1序列化1.1基本概念理解Java对象序列化用于作为一种将Java对象的状态转换为字节数组,以便存储或传输的机制,以后,仍可以将字节数组转换回Java对象原有的状态。序列化就是一种用来处理对象流的机制,所谓对象流也就是将对象的内容进行流化。可以对流化后的对象进行读写操作,也可将流化后的对象传输于网络之间。序列化是为了解决在对对象流进行读写操作时所引发的问题。实际上,序列化的思想是冻结对象状态,传输
上善若泪
·
2024-02-13 07:06
Java面试题2024(Java面试八股文)
Java基础Java对象的创建集合HashMap详解HashMap实现原理ConcurrentHashMap原理详解反射JAVA反射详解异常Java的异常体系泛型Java泛型详解注解Java注解序列化
java
思静语
·
2024-02-08 20:17
Java面试总结
java
Java 序列化
Java序列化
标记接口transient(转瞬即逝的)
Java序列化
常用APIserialVersionUIDwriteReplace序列化机制可以让对象地保存到硬盘上,减轻内存压力的同时,也起了持久化的作用
disgare
·
2024-02-08 08:39
java基础
java
开发语言
Note-序列化时readObjectNoData的使用
今天在sf上看到关于
java序列化
的一个方法,作用问题。readObjectNoData>>问题链接不明所以然,于是google了下。后来题主给了我一个链接才看懂。于是自己试了一下,这里做一下记录。
Shellphon
·
2024-02-08 06:35
other
理论 | 教你彻底学会
Java序列化
和反序列化
这是小小本周的第四篇
Java序列化
是什么?
Java序列化
是指把Java对象转换为字节序列的过程,Java反序列化是指把字节序列恢复为Java对象的过程。
小小∽
·
2024-02-05 18:14
java
jvm
大数据
jdk
ssd
Java 序列化 JDK序列化总结
Java序列化
JDK序列化总结@authorixenos
Java序列化
是在JDK1.1中引入的,是Java内核的重要特性之一。
ddmm2012
·
2024-02-05 18:13
java
数据库
nodejsdocker部署
专题5:
Java序列化
1、什么是
java序列化
,如何实现
java序列化
?
不爱吃榴莲.
·
2024-02-04 01:36
程序员
面试
后端
java
序列化与反序列化
一、基本概念1、序列化和反序列化的定义:(1)
Java序列化
就是指把Java对象转换为字节序列的过程Java反序列化就是指把字节序列恢复为Java对象的过程。
m0_73721944
·
2024-02-03 02:45
开发语言
java
面试八股文(2)
文章目录1.ArrayList和LinkedList区别2.HashMap和HashTable区别3.线程的创建方式4.Java中异常处理5.
Java序列化
中某些字段不想进行序列化?
彭于晏689
·
2024-02-02 18:29
面试八股文
面试
java
Java面试题总结,20多类1100道面试题含答案解析
总结了上半年各类Java面试题,初中级和中高级都有,包括JavaOOP面试题、Java集合/泛型面试题、Java异常面试题、Java种的IO与NIO面试题、Java反射面试题、
Java序列化
面试题、Java
跟着我学Java
·
2024-02-02 10:19
面试
Java
程序员
java
jvm
面试
Java开发
经验分享
网络通信优化之序列化:避免使用
Java序列化
网络通信优化之序列化:避免使用
Java序列化
两个服务之间要共享一个数据对象,就需要从对象转换成二进制流,通过网络传输,传送到对方服务,再转换回对象,供服务方法调用。
柳岸花开
·
2024-02-02 01:29
【JavaSE】
Java序列化
详解
【JavaSE】
Java序列化
详解文章目录【JavaSE】
Java序列化
详解一:什么是序列化和反序列化?二:序列化协议对应于TCP/IP4层模型的哪一层?三:常见序列化协议有哪些?
小颜-
·
2024-02-02 01:59
JavaSE
java
网络
开发语言
后端
架构
阿里巴巴Java性能调优实战:网络通信优化之序列化:避免使用
Java序列化
网络通信优化之序列化:避免使用
Java序列化
当前大部分后端服务都是基于微服务架构实现的。服务按照业务划分被拆分,实现了服务的解偶,但同时也带来了新的问题,不同业务之间通信需要通过接口实现调用。
Charles__LUO
·
2024-02-02 01:57
网络
编程语言
python
java
大数据
Java序列化
以及反序列化
1.什么是序列化和反序列化序列化:将对象状态转化为可保持或者传输的字节序列的过程称为序列化反序列化:将字节序列恢复为对象的的过程称为饭序列化两个过程配合起来能够完成内存中对象的传输和保存2.什么时候需要序列化和反序列化当我们只在本地JVM里运行下Java实例,这个时候是不需要什么序列化和反序列化的,但当我们需要将内存中的对象持久化到磁盘,数据库中时,当我们需要与浏览器进行交互时,当我们需要实现RP
小虎子*
·
2024-02-02 01:57
前后端
序列化
serializable java 规则_Serializable详解(1):代码验证
Java序列化
与反序列化
说明:本文为Serializable详解(1),最后两段内容在翻译上出现歧义(暂时未翻译),将在后续的Serializable(2)文中补充。介绍:本文根据JDK英文文档翻译而成,本译文并非完全按照原文档字面文字直译,而是结合文档内容及个人经验翻译成更为清晰和易于理解的文字,并附加代码验证,帮助大家更好地理解Serializable。性质:接口类packagejava.iopublicinterf
梅雪婷
·
2024-02-01 22:26
serializable
java
规则
常见序列化的优劣:pb、avro、json、hessian
基础概念和用途序列化和反序列本质上就是对象和字节数组的转换:序列化时,将Java对象编码为byte数组反序列化,则是将byte数组转换为Java对象序列化用途:1、在网络上传送对象的字节序列2、把对象的字节序列永久地保存到硬盘上,通常放在一个文件中(2)
java
M.Rambo
·
2024-02-01 06:01
json
java
性能优化
json与string转换:com.alibaba.fastjson.JSONObject
Java序列化
是一种将对象转换为字节流的过程,以便可以将对象保存到磁盘上,将其传输到网络上,或者将其存储在内存中,以后再进行反序列化,将字节流重新转换为对象。
GeekInk小火龙
·
2024-01-31 10:23
json
Java序列化
的用法用途超详细讲解
序列化是将对象转换为可传输格式的过程。是一种数据的持久化手段。一般广泛应用于网络传输,RMI和RPC等场景中。几乎所有的商用编程语言都有序列化的能力,不管是数据存储到硬盘,还是通过网络的微服务传输,都需要序列化能力。在Java的序列化机制中,如果是String,枚举或者实现了接口的类,均可以通过Java的序列化机制,将类序列化为符合编码的数据流,然后通过InputStream和OutputStre
拥抱AI
·
2024-01-28 13:10
java
开发语言
Java序列化
1.定义:
Java序列化
就是指把Java对象转换为字节序列的过程Java反序列化就是指把字节序列恢复为Java对象的过程。
Cucucuu
·
2024-01-27 01:24
浅谈
Java序列化
基本介绍
Java序列化
机制允许将一个Java对象的状态转换为字节流,以便可以将其保存到磁盘或在网络上进行传输。稍后,这些字节流可以被反序列化以重建原来的对象。
青衫客36
·
2024-01-23 10:38
Java基础
java
手写一个RPC框架(造轮子)
Java序列化
以及反序列化,protobuf和kryo序列化协议,配置即用。Zooke
Zarlic
·
2024-01-22 04:53
rpc
网络
java
Java序列化
简洁点说,
Java序列化
的流程为“对象->字节序列->对象”。注意:一个类的对象要想序列化成功,必须满足两个条件:该类必须实现java.io.Serializable对象。该类
JWking
·
2024-01-19 07:21
Netty 进阶知识 编解码器、Protobuf、TCP粘包、出站入站
文章目录Netty进阶知识编解码器、Protobuf、TCP粘包、出站入站一、
Java序列化
的问题1.使用Protobuf作为解决方案2.在Netty中使用Protobuf二、Protobuf1.特点2
摘星喵Pro
·
2024-01-18 07:23
java
tcp/ip
netty
tcp粘包
出站入站
protobuf
JAVA序列化
对象序列化(objectserialization)是java支持的通用机制,可以将任何对象写出到流中,并在之后将其回读。简单来说,就是可以将对象数据保存为文件,甚至可以通过网络传输,在这之后或者别的主机上恢复当前保存的数据状态。序列化:把Java对象转换为字节序列的过程反序列:把字节序列恢复为Java对象的过程序列化方式序列化方式:Serializable接口和Externalizable接口两
weixin_44145526
·
2024-01-13 03:44
JAVA基础
java
python
php
Java序列化
篇----第二篇
系列文章目录文章目录系列文章目录前言一、Serializable实现序列化二、writeObject和readObject自定义序列化策略三、序列化ID四、序列化并不保存静态变量五、Transient关键字阻止该变量被序列化到文件中六、序列化(深clone一中实现)前言前些天发现了一个巨牛的人工智能学习网站,通俗易懂,风趣幽默,忍不住分享一下给大家。点击跳转到网站,这篇文章男女通用,看懂了就去分享
数据大魔王
·
2024-01-08 15:52
java面试题套2
java
开发语言
Java序列化
篇----第一篇
系列文章目录文章目录系列文章目录前言一、什么是
java序列化
,如何实现
java序列化
?
数据大魔王
·
2024-01-08 15:51
java面试题套2
java
开发语言
浅谈在Java中对Redis序列化的配置
.装配到redisTemplate中四、objectMapper的作用(了解)五、总结一、为什么要对Redis进行序列化配置如果不配置的话,就会使用默认的Redis序列化方式,默认的Redis序列化是
Java
渣瓦攻城狮
·
2024-01-08 13:32
SpringBoot
Redis
redis
java
数据库
spring
boot
json
Java序列化
与反序列化三连问:是什么?为什么要?如何做?
Java序列化
和反序列化,这两个词听起来就像魔法世界的咒语,让人感到既神秘又好奇。那么,它们究竟是什么呢?为什么要使用它们?又该如何实现呢?接下来,让我为大家一一揭晓。一、是什么?
漠然&&
·
2024-01-05 04:30
Java
java
开发语言
什么是
java序列化
,如何实现
java序列化
?或者请解释Serializable接口的作用
二、
Java序列化
java序列化
提供了一个框架,用来将对象编码成字节流,并从字节流编码中
善思者_tin
·
2024-01-02 10:39
Java的序列化变成了什么东西
序列化
Java序列化
就是将一个对象转化成一串二进制表示的字节数组,通过保存或转移这些字节数据来达到持久化的目的。进行序列化,实质是保存对象的当前状态信息,不需要保存完整的结构信息。
自在雀
·
2024-01-02 06:40
Java 序列化与反序列化
什么是
java序列化
与反序列化?(了解)序列化:把对象转换为字节序列的过程反序列化:把字节序列恢复为对象的过程为什么要序列化?
阿甘在奔跑
·
2024-01-01 22:10
Java
java
java序列化
是什么做什么用的
Java序列化
的主要用途包括:对象持久化:将对象保存到文件或数据库中,以便在程序关闭后再次加载时恢复对象的状态。
emma20080101
·
2024-01-01 16:55
java
开发语言
2019-08-05
一.
Java序列化
接口Serializable的作用:一个对象有对应的一些属性,把这个对象保存在硬盘上的过程叫做”持久化”.对象的默认序列化机制写入的内容是:对象的类,类签名,以及非瞬态和非静态字段的值
炮炮_06ac
·
2024-01-01 09:52
JAVA 通关秘籍
interview-resources-zhCNinterview-resources-zhCN以开头表示推荐优先阅读以【原】开头为本人原创,大部分是整理的思维导图,方便记忆最近在啃书,博客啃的少,更新会比较慢JAVA综合【原】从《阿里巴巴Java开发手册》看Java中的坑浅析若干
Java
weixin_34310785
·
2023-12-31 05:05
java
设计模式
测试
Java序列化
_unknown object tag -126
项目场景:第一次进入获取员工信息的方法时,会先通过序列化数据库的对应员工信息并保存到Redis中。第二次进入获取员工信息的方法时,直接取出Redis里序列化后员工信息,进行反序列化后返回。问题描述这里是第一次保存成功后,第二次反序列化的时候,一直提示反序列化某个字符异常。这里我写了一个对应的简单测试功能:获取对应的序列化工具包通过工具包序列化User对象为字节通过工具包把字节转换成User对象其中
Stephen GS
·
2023-12-30 20:03
项目Tips
java
redis
Java
序列化
Effective Java-序列化
Java序列化
机制提供了一个框架,用来将对象编码成字节流,并从字节流编码中重新构建对象。一旦对象被序列化之后,就可以被存储在磁盘上,或者网络另外一台计算机上。
塞外的风
·
2023-12-27 08:48
java反射 面试
2什么是
java序列化
?什么情况下需要序列化?
Java序列化
是指将对象转换为字节序列,可以用于存储对象或将对象传输到网络上。在Java中,通过实现S
shumeigang
·
2023-12-24 06:41
JAVA面试题
java
面试
开发语言
java反射面试
2什么是
java序列化
?什么情况下需要序列化?
Java序列化
是指将对象转换为字节序列,可以用于存储对象或将对象传输到网络上。在Java中,通过实现S
shumeigang
·
2023-12-23 08:26
JAVA面试题
java
开发语言
Java-序列化-反序列化
ThanksJava基础学习总结——Java对象的序列化和反序列化
java序列化
反序列化原理
Java序列化
的高级认识Java中的关键字transientJava中的序列化对象是存储在内存中,但如果我们想把对象持久化存到硬盘上该怎么做呢
CokeNello
·
2023-12-23 05:07
【Netty】编解码器
java序列化
对象只需要实现java.io.S
Ethan-running
·
2023-12-23 04:44
Netty
Netty
java
后端
Java 序列化机制详解
Java序列化
机制是一种将对象转换为字节流的过程,以便在网络上传输或保存到文件中,并能在需要时将字节流还原为对象。
修己xj
·
2023-12-20 16:52
java基础
java
php
perl
上一页
1
2
3
4
5
6
7
8
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他